A PAGE OF PUZZLES.
63 HIDDEN TEXT.
[In each of the following texts is contained one word of an excellent Gospel precept. ] 1. But thou, man of God, flee these things. 1 Timothy vi. 11.
2. Thou shalt not steal. Matthew xix. 18.
3. In this was manifested the love of God toward us. 1 Jo
...hn iv. 9.
4. Thy faith hath saved thee. Luke vii. 50.
5. He that sweareth unto his neighbour and disappointeth him not. Psalm xv. 5.
6. For we shall see Him as He is. 1 John iii. 2.
7. Go humble thyself. Proverbs vi. 3.
FLORENCE D. SMITH. (Aged 15. ) BURIED PRECIOUS STONES, 1. Well, Rosamond, I am on dear old England's merry shores again.
2. If you go to this shop, Alfred, you will get what you want.
3. Our nag ate the piece of bread you gave him.
4. Hold your horse up, Earl Rivers.
5. If you rub your ring well it will become bright.
